Summary

  • Dr. Schoen earned his bachelor's degree from Washington University in St. Louis, then his MD and MPH degrees from the University of Miami Miller School of Medicine, where he is a succeeding Chief Resident in General Surgery at the UM Hospitals and Clinics. He received the U.S. Navy HPSP scholarship and is currently commissioned as a Lieutenant in the Navy Reserves Medical Corps. In medical school, he dedicated extensive time researching the public health burden of gun violence and has been published in multiple surgical subspecialties. In his free time he enjoys spending quality time with his wife and cats, helping out at his family's nearby distillery, and competing in triathlons.
